 · By far the easiest way to find downloaded files on Android is to look in your app drawer for an app called Files or My Files. On your Android phone or tablet, open the Google Photos app. Select a photo or video. Tap More Download. If the photo is already on your device, this option won’t appear.  · Downloaded files will be saved to the aptly named “Downloads” folder on your device. To begin, open the file manager on your Android phone or tablet. In this example, we’re using the Google Pixel’s “Files” app. The next step is to locate the “Downloads” folder.
